#59bfc0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59bfc0 is composed of 34.9% red, 74.9%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.6% cyan, 0.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 180.6 degrees, a saturation of 45% and a lightness of 55.1%. #59bfc0 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ffff with #007f81.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#59bfc0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020505 is the darkest color, while #f5fb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#59bfc0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#859494 is the less saturated color, while #1bfbfe is the most saturated one.
